summaryrefslogtreecommitdiff
path: root/drivers/iommu/intel/iommu.h
diff options
context:
space:
mode:
authorJingqi Liu <Jingqi.liu@intel.com>2024-04-24 15:16:31 +0800
committerJoerg Roedel <jroedel@suse.de>2024-04-26 11:57:39 +0200
commit621b7e54f288c5e4e32d1dd81a926b8ecb547c60 (patch)
tree4f9b940ace510b0f2bf734a7b634846b4c209054 /drivers/iommu/intel/iommu.h
parentcc9e49d35b4de47d6b656ac144cb22b11dc65c2e (diff)
downloadlinux-621b7e54f288c5e4e32d1dd81a926b8ecb547c60.tar.gz
linux-621b7e54f288c5e4e32d1dd81a926b8ecb547c60.tar.bz2
linux-621b7e54f288c5e4e32d1dd81a926b8ecb547c60.zip
iommu/vt-d: Remove private data use in fault message
According to Intel VT-d specification revision 4.0, "Private Data" field has been removed from Page Request/Response. Since the private data field is not used in fault message, remove the related definitions in page request descriptor and remove the related code in page request/response handler, as Intel hasn't shipped any products which support private data in the page request message. Signed-off-by: Jingqi Liu <Jingqi.liu@intel.com> Link: https://lore.kernel.org/r/20240308103811.76744-3-Jingqi.liu@intel.com Signed-off-by: Lu Baolu <baolu.lu@linux.intel.com> Signed-off-by: Joerg Roedel <jroedel@suse.de>
Diffstat (limited to 'drivers/iommu/intel/iommu.h')
-rw-r--r--drivers/iommu/intel/iommu.h1
1 files changed, 0 insertions, 1 deletions
diff --git a/drivers/iommu/intel/iommu.h b/drivers/iommu/intel/iommu.h
index 404d2476a877..9ee326f7bf62 100644
--- a/drivers/iommu/intel/iommu.h
+++ b/drivers/iommu/intel/iommu.h
@@ -455,7 +455,6 @@ enum {
/* Page group response descriptor QW0 */
#define QI_PGRP_PASID_P(p) (((u64)(p)) << 4)
-#define QI_PGRP_PDP(p) (((u64)(p)) << 5)
#define QI_PGRP_RESP_CODE(res) (((u64)(res)) << 12)
#define QI_PGRP_DID(rid) (((u64)(rid)) << 16)
#define QI_PGRP_PASID(pasid) (((u64)(pasid)) << 32)